Temi Mwale is a racial justice campaigner and the Founding Director of The 4Front Project, a member-led youth organisation empowering young people and communities to fight for justice, peace and freedom. She focuses on fighting against institutional racism and is passionate about moving towards a world where we use a radically different approach to resolving conflict within society.

Her word of the day is PEACE.

#AnthemsBlack is a collection of 31 original manifestos, speeches, stories, poems and rallying cries written and voiced by exceptional UK Black contributors. The series was created and executive produced by Hana Walker-Brown with producer Bea Duncan. This episode was sound designed by Bea Duncan. The artwork is by Mars West.
